COUNTRY AREAS WATER SUPPLY (CLEARING LICENCE) REGULATIONS 1981 - REG 13

13 .         When a clearing licence is not required (section 12C)

                In accordance with section 12C(1)(d), a clearing licence is not required — 

            (a)         where the land in question has an area of less than 0.2 hectare;

            (b)         for the removal of suckers or regrowth less than 3 years old where the land in question was cleared of indigenous trees and vegetation as verified by Western Australian Land Information Authority photography — 

                  (i)         in the case of the Wellington Dam Catchment Area and the Harris River Catchment Area, by the date of the proclamation of the Country Areas Water Supply Act Amendment Act 1976 (i.e. 15 November 1976); or

                  (ii)         in the case of the Mundaring Weir Catchment Area, Denmark River Catchment Area, Kent River Water Reserve and Warren River Water Reserve by the date of the proclamation of the Country Areas Water Supply Act Amendment Act 1978 (i.e. 15 December 1978),

                or has subsequently been cleared as a result of a licence being issued;

            (c)         for the removal of individual trees suitable for cutting for fencing and farm materials if used for maintaining existing improvements on the holding, where — 

                  (i)         those trees are cut from bush areas in random manner with not more than 2 trees removed per hectare; and

                  (ii)         no action is taken that would be deleterious to the regrowth of stumps;

            (d)         for the removal of regrowth and suckers not more than 10 metres beyond either side of existing fencelines;

            (e)         for the removal or destruction of poison plants included in the toxic species of the genera Gastrolobium and Oxylobium;

            (f)         for the clearing of an area of land under a clearing permit granted under the Environmental Protection Act 1986 if compensation has not been provided under Part IIA of the Act in respect of the area.

        [Regulation 13 amended in Gazette 29 Dec 1995 p. 6295; 30 Jun 2004 p. 2584; 22 Dec 2006 p. 5802.]
